How to Install a Bathtub
Installing a bathtub isn't precisely rocket science, however it does call for strong plumbing, woodworking, and sometimes, tiling skills. Replacing an old tub with a new one is likewise a moderately tough job. If the old bathtub is readily available, the job can move immediately; if you need to open up a wall to remove the old tub as well as place the brand-new bath tub, the job is much harder. In either case, the job is within a house handyman's abilities, although you will certainly require an assistant to vacate the old tub and set in the new one. Make sure you have actually certified on your own for the task as well as are comfortable trying it. As opposed to working with a specialist to take over a halfway-completed job, it is better to consider employing one before you start. Opportunities are you might need an expert plumber to make tube connections.
This article will certainly aid you set up a new tub in your washroom if you have actually currently gotten a new tub as well as don't need to change the arrangement of your previous water supply pipes.

  • Planning for the Installment


    First of all, the supporting frame provided with the bath ought to be fitted (if called for) according to the supplier's directions. Next, fit the taps or mixer to the bath tub. When fitting the tap block, it is necessary to make certain that if the tap features a plastic washer, it is fitted between the bathroom and the faucets. On a plastic bath, it is additionally practical to fit a supporting plate under the faucets system to stop stress on the bathtub.
    Fit the versatile tap adapters to the bottom of the two faucets utilizing 2 nuts and olives (often supplied with the bathtub). Fit the plug-hole outlet by smearing mastic filler round the sink electrical outlet hole, and afterwards pass the outlet via the hole in the bathroom. Use the nut provided by the manufacturer to fit the plug-hole. Check out the plug-hole outlet for an inlet on the side for the overflow pipeline.
    Next, fit completion of the versatile overflow pipeline to the overflow outlet. Afterwards, screw the pipe to the overflow face which ought to be fitted inside the bathroom. Ensure you make use of all of the provided washers.
    Link the trap to the bottom of the waste outlet on the bath tub by winding the thread of the waste electrical outlet with silicone mastic or PTFE tape, and screw on the catch to the electrical outlet. Link all-time low of the overflow tube in a similar manner.The bathroom need to now prepare to be fitted in its final placement.

    Removing Old Taps


    If you require to change old taps with brand-new ones as a part of your installment, then the first thing you must do is separate the water. After doing so, turn on the faucets to drain pipes any water staying in the system. The procedure of removing the existing taps can be rather bothersome due to the limited access that is typically the instance.
    Use a basin wrench (crowsfoot spanner) or a tap device to reverse the nut that connects the supply pipes to the taps. Have a towel all set for the remaining water that will originate from the pipelines. Once the supply pipes have been gotten rid of, make use of the very same tool to loosen the nut that holds the taps onto the bath/basin. You will certainly need to stop the solitary faucets from transforming during this process. As soon as the taps have been gotten rid of, the holes in the bath/basin will have to be cleaned up of any kind of old sealing compound.
    Prior to moving on to fit the new faucets, contrast the pipeline links on the old faucets to the brand-new taps. If the old taps are longer than the new taps, then a shank adapter is required for the new faucets to fit.

    Mounting the Tub


    Utilizing the two wooden boards under its feet, place the tub in the needed setting. The wooden boards are valuable in uniformly spreading out the weight of the bath tub over the location of the boards as opposed to concentrating all the weight onto 4 little factors.
    The following objective is to make sure that the tub is leveled all round. This can be accomplished by examining the level and also readjusting the feet on the tub up until the spirit level checks out level.
    To set up faucets, fit all-time low of the furthest versatile tap connector to the suitable supply pipe by making a compression join; then do the same for the various other faucet.
    Activate the water as well as inspect all joints and new pipework for leaks and also tighten them if essential. Load the tub and also check the overflow outlet and the regular electrical outlet for leaks.
    Lastly, fix the bath paneling as defined in the supplier's user's manual. Tiling as well as sealing around the bath tub must wait up until the bathtub has actually been utilized a minimum of once as this will certainly resolve it into its final placement.

    Suitable New Taps


    If the tails of the new faucets are plastic, after that you will require a plastic adapter to avoid damage to the string. One end of the port fits on the plastic tail of the tap and the various other end supplies a connection to the current supply pipelines.
    If you need to fit a monobloc, after that you will certainly require reducing couplers, which attaches the 10mm pipe of the monobloc to the standard 15mm supply pipeline.
    Next, position the faucet in the installing hole in the bath/basin making certain that the washers are in place in between the tap and also the sink. Protect the tap in position with the manufacturer given backnut. When the tap is safely in place, the supply pipelines can be linked to the tails of the taps. The faucets can either be connected by utilizing corrugated copper piping or with typical faucet ports. The former kind should be linked to the tap finishes first, tightening up only by hand. The supply pipelines can later be attached to the other end. Tighten up both ends with a spanner after both ends have been attached.

    Tiling Around the Bathtub


    In the location where the bath fulfills the tile, it is needed to seal the accompanies a silicone rubber caulking. This is important as the installation can move enough to split an inflexible seal, causing the water to pass through the wall in between the bath as well as the tiling, leading to issues with wetness and feasible leaks to the ceiling below.
    You can pick from a variety of coloured sealants to assimilate your fixtures as well as installations. They are sold in tubes as well as cartridges, and also are capable of securing gaps as much as a size of 3mm (1/8 inch). If you have a larger space to load, you can fill it with twists of soaked paper or soft rope. Remember to always fill up the bath tub with water before sealing, to permit the activity experienced when the tub is in usage. The sealant can break relatively very early if you do not consider this motion before securing.
    Conversely, ceramic coving or quadrant tiles can be used to border the bathroom or shower tray. Plastic strips of coving, which are easy to use and also reduce to size, are likewise quickly offered on the marketplace. It is suggested to fit the tiles utilizing waterproof or water-proof glue and grout.

    How to Install a Freestanding Bathtub?


    Installing a freestanding bathtub or any kind of bathtub is not a difficult task if you have a sophisticated guide on installing a freestanding bathtub in your bathroom. Aside from getting the freestanding bathtub to your bathroom, you can do all the work without paying a plumber. A bathroom with a bathtub is a retreat where you can feel the sensation of coming home and soaking in that hot water. It is a great way to remove all the stress from your day.



    This guide will walk you through installing a freestanding bathtub in simple steps and help you find relief.


    Slope


    Make sure your bathroom has a proper slope. If your floor lacks a slope, the water flow to the drain will not function, which leads to a blocked drain which can cost you money. You can use the level device to see your bathroom's vertical and horizontal aspects. Once you have that information, you must carry out the next step.


    Placement


    A freestanding bathtub has a unique characteristic that helps you bring elegance to your bathroom. A freestanding bathtub comes in various sizes and shapes suitable for different types of bathrooms.



    According to the information you gathered from the level device, you must pick a bathtub that suits your style and fits your bathroom aesthetically. You can place a freestanding bathtub virtually anywhere, such as in the corner, near the wall, or even at the center of your bathroom. However, you must ensure proper plumbing where you want to install the tub. If not, then you must call a plumber.


    Clean the bathroom floor


    After deciding where to place the bathtub, you must clean the entire bathroom floor so that the dust and debris do not accumulate underneath the tub. Simple cleaning is enough, and you will clean it again after the installation.


    Steps to Install a Freestanding Bathtub:


    STEP 1: Place the protective blanket in the adjacent area where you want to install the bathtub. It will help you protect the bathtub's sides when you do the installation.



    STEP 2: Now, place the 4x4 lumber in the area where you want to install the bathtub. Place the bathtub on top of the lumber, and align the drain line with the bathtub drain.



    STEP 3: A freestanding bathtub comes with a drain kit. If not, make sure you purchase one with your bathtub. You can pop that drain kit and align it with your bathroom drain line. Ensure that you tighten the drain nut enough so there is no water leakage. You must also clean the bathtub’s drain to remove the factory dirt and debris.



    STEP 4: Clean the drain hole in your bathroom. It helps to do the installation without any water blockage. A drain cleaner or bleach will suffice. Once the drain dries entirely, take a small amount of clear silicon and place it around the underside of the pipe flange.



    STEP 5: Attach the drain tailpiece to the bottom of the bathtub. Place the rubber or plastic bushing with the plumbing material at the top of the tailpiece and screw the drain nut up the tube until it tightens both the bathtub’s drain and the drain tailpiece. Now you must add the lubricant to the seal to ensure there is no water leakage in the pipe connection.



    STEP 6: Place caulk around the bottom edge of the bathtub. Take out the lumbar support and carefully bring the bathtub to the floor. Use a damp cloth to clean the excess caulk and debris and plumber putty to cover the tub drains and the floor.


    Tips to Maintain a Freestanding Bathtub:


  • Always look for the clog in the drain. You can pull it out with a small stick if hair or debris is in the gutter.


  • Use mild cleaning components, which will help you preserve the bathtub for a long time and will also help you remove surface-level scratches.


  • Do not use strong solutions such as concentrated bleach to remove stains. Instead, mix water and diluted bleach with a ratio of 10:2, respectively. Apply it to the tub's surface and leave it for 15-20 minutes to remove any surface-level stains.


  • Always check the floor drain. You may unclog it using any small sticks or a small vacuum to suck out all the debris.


  • Check the heater or faucet immediately if you smell rust or grease in the water. Rust in the water may stain or damage the bathtub in the long run.


  • If you want to sand the bathtub, try using 400 grit sandpaper or 600 grit sandpaper for a more refined finish.
